Output 886ea14d36a22b3ac8d715693fc4cc685686dd651803f5d27b614cbdf8dde8a3:3

value
100978
script pubkey
OP_0 OP_PUSHBYTES_20 75e6c6b23bf44e7793e4e0d342e43d89e98d2e10
address
tb1qwhnvdv3m73880ylyurf59epa385c6tssffwems
transaction
886ea14d36a22b3ac8d715693fc4cc685686dd651803f5d27b614cbdf8dde8a3